  • Acclaimed Flop: The series generally received good reviews and gained a small but very devoted cult fanbase, causing the limited merchandise released to sell better than expected and the popularity poll to pull in a surprisingly high amount of votes surpassing that of much more popular Shonen Jump series such as Undead Unluck and Mission: Yozakura Family. It even ranked 4th over every other title published by Shueisha in AnimeJapan's user-voted "Manga We Want to See Animated" contest after the series had already ended. However, despite all this and a decent amount of push by the magazine, sales simply failed to grow at all beyond around 10,000 copies per volume, and it ultimately underperformed well below Jump's standards.
  • Creator's Pest: Naputaaku, somewhat–on the results page for the popularity poll, Kamiki (perhaps facetiously) laments that Naputaaku won, as he wanted series protagonist Magu to win instead.
  • Inspiration for the Work: According to Kamiki, the "partner creature" setup of the series was inspired by other franchises such as Pokémon, Devil Children, Gotcha Force and Medabots.
  • Spoiled by the Cast List: In November of 2020 and January of 2021, Jump's Youtube channel released voiced comics for the series. In the video description of the first chapter upload in November, Naputaaku was present in the cast list despite not debuting until chapter 3, accidentally revealing that more was on the way before it was officially announced. His voice actor, mistaking this to be intentional, also tweeted prematurely about his role.
